Output 1d8fb526c4b317b4aaeed61a79da81577f11b0539acc77c0235fcb56465cec45:0

value
995621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77b945a98a45ce9b2cfef867bb1b8f4c30677846 OP_EQUAL
address
3Cc4HJazk9QEjUYatFbKV8aUPLbKtt7f3X
transaction
1d8fb526c4b317b4aaeed61a79da81577f11b0539acc77c0235fcb56465cec45
spent
true